- Patricia Farr was born on January 15, 1913 in Kansas City, Missouri, USA. She was an actress, known for This Gun for Hire (1942), Mr. & Mrs. Smith (1941) and Tailspin Tommy (1934). She was married to Robert Mayo. She died on February 23, 1948 in Burbank, California, USA.
- SpouseRobert Mayo(1937 - February 23, 1948) (her death)
- Her husband, Walton Robert Mayo, was a casting director for Columbia Pictures who died in 1958.
- Worked as an usherette at a Los Angeles movie theatre prior to being signed by Paramount. Was under contract to Columbia from 1937.
- Father: Lawrence E. Farr; Mother: Grace M. Rutledge.
